Dissecting Illusion: Sophisticated Deepfake Recognition Systems

Deepfakes, synthetic media that forges human appearances and voices with unnerving realism, pose a significant threat to authenticity. As deepfake technology evolves at a phenomenal pace, the need for advanced detection software becomes crucial.

Such sophisticated systems utilize complex algorithms to detect subtle anomalies in both visual and audio cues that often betray a deepfake's fabrication. By scrutinizing image inconsistencies, facial expressions, and voicepitch, these tools can flag manipulated media with remarkable accuracy.

Moreover, ongoing research explores innovative approaches, such as neural network based solutions, to enhance deepfake detection and provide foolproof safeguards against the spread of misinformation and manipulation.

Combatting Synthetic Media: A Deep Dive into Detection Algorithms

The proliferation of synthetic media poses a significant threat to authenticity. To combat this ever-expanding menace, researchers are actively developing sophisticated detection algorithms. These algorithms leverage machine learning techniques to scrutinize the nuances of synthetic media, identifying telltale clues.

Several key approaches involve analyzing image artifacts, detecting inconsistencies in video content, and evaluating the coherence of generated text.

As synthetic media technology progresses, detection algorithms must continuously adapt to stay abreast. This ongoing battle requires a collaborative effort amongst researchers, policymakers, and the general public.

By enhancing our detection capabilities, we can strive to reduce the harmful impacts of synthetic media and safeguard the integrity of information.

The AI Arms Race: Deep Learning for Deepfake Countermeasures

The burgeoning field of artificial intelligence (AI) presents both remarkable opportunities and unprecedented challenges. While artificial neural networks have revolutionized countless industries, their potential for exploitation is a growing concern. One particularly alarming trend is the proliferation of deepfakes - hyperrealistic synthetic media generated using AI, capable of fabricating convincing audio and video content. This technology poses a serious threat to truth, transparency, and societal well-being.

To counter this escalating danger, researchers are racing to develop sophisticated deepfake detection systems leveraging the very same deep learning techniques used to create them. These systems employ complex algorithms to analyze subtle indicators within media, identifying inconsistencies and anomalies that betray the synthetic nature of deepfakes. The ongoing battle between deepfake creators and countermeasure developers has spurred rapid innovation, leading to increasingly effective analysis tools.

Ultimately, the success of these countermeasures hinges on a here multi-faceted approach that encompasses technological advancements, regulatory frameworks, education, and responsible development practices. The fight against deepfakes is a complex and evolving challenge, demanding a concerted effort from researchers, policymakers, and individuals alike to safeguard truth and transparency in the digital age.
